Stock Market Decline Offset by Strategic Business Developments

Stock Market Decline Offset by Strategic Business Developments

News EditorBy News EditorMarch 10, 2025 U.S. News 7 Mins Read

In a recent statement, the White House addressed the ongoing stock market downturn, indicating that underlying business investments signal a more optimistic outlook on the economy than the market volatility would suggest. Officials emphasized that the current stock sell-off reflects irrational fears rather than the realities that business leaders are observing. The declining values of major indices such as the Dow Jones, Nasdaq, and S&P 500 have drawn attention to the ongoing pressures fueled by trade policies and employment uncertainties.

Overview of Recent Stock Market Trends

The ongoing stock market sell-off has intensified, with the Dow Jones Industrial Average dropping almost 900 points in a single day. Similarly, the Nasdaq has experienced its most significant losses since 2022, while the S&P 500 has reflected a decline of 2.7%. This worrying trend has now continued for three consecutive weeks, stirring concern among investors and market watchers alike.

Financial analysts have focused heavily on this downturn, interpreting it as a sign of heightened volatility in the market. The market’s fluctuations are often greatly influenced by a variety of economic indicators, including inflation rates, employment statistics, and global trade dynamics. As fear spreads across the trading floor, many wonder about the underlying causes that could herald a shift in economic conditions.

Market trends like these typically lead to extensive discussions on investor confidence. Various external pressures, such as fluctuations in trade policies and domestic employment initiatives, have been cited as contributing factors to current market behavior. Investors are assessing the impacts of these instabilities and how they will influence future market performance.

White House’s Position on Market Sentiment

In response to the market’s downturn, the White House has publicly downplayed the stock sell-off, positing that the actions and sentiments of business leaders present a more accurate portrayal of economic health. An unnamed White House official stated that a significant ‘divergence’ exists between the emotional reactions dominating the stock market—the so-called “animal spirits”—and the sober realities that businesses are observing.

The official implied that investor sentiment often deviates from logical assessments of economic factors, arguing that the intricate behaviors of stocks are heavily influenced by emotion-driven decisions. This perspective seeks to reassure the public and stakeholders that, despite the current market turmoil, the fundamentals of the economy remain strong. The interpretation of market behaviors through this emotional lens is hoped to recalibrate expectations moving forward.

By prioritizing positive business commitments over volatile market indicators, the administration aims to create a narrative that the economic outlook is not as bleak as suggested by stock performance. This view echoes historical sentiments where political leaders have often relied on market successes as barometers for economic well-being.

Impacts of Trade Policies on Investor Confidence

One major driver of the current turmoil is the uncertainty surrounding U.S. trade policies, particularly regarding hefty tariffs imposed on imports from Mexico and Canada. Following a series of erratic decisions, including an initial imposition and subsequent partial pauses of these tariffs by President Donald Trump, investor confidence has taken a significant hit. Analysts indicate that the unclear direction of U.S. trade protocols directly contributes to public anxiety and investor reevaluation of stock holdings.

The cascading effects of these tariffs are multifaceted. For one, they can lead to increased costs for companies importing goods, which can subsequently raise prices for consumers. In a precariously interconnected global economy, unpredictability in trade relations often results in caution from investors who favor stability and predictability in their financial dealings.

Market experts have observed that these heightened anxieties have deteriorated some of the optimism that was prevalent just months ago, when many investors felt confident in strong corporate earnings and a robust economic growth trajectory. Now, the narrative has shifted to one of uncertainty, with many investors weighing potential risks against previously assumed greater rewards.

Business Investment Commitments Amidst Uncertainty

Despite the market’s woes, a counter-narrative is emerging, with business leaders pledging significant investments in the United States. Recently, major corporations including Apple, Softbank, and TSMC have announced substantial investment plans, collectively amounting to hundreds of billions of dollars aimed at future U.S. growth. Such commitments may suggest a sense of confidence amid the noise of falling stock prices.

Officials from the White House argue that these commitments are an affirmation of broad-based economic improvement. According to Kush Desai, a White House spokesman, these industry leaders’ pledges reflect a responsive enthusiasm for President Trump’s economic agenda, instrumental in driving job growth, wage increases, and overall financial optimism.

These moves might serve as a stabilizing force in the economy, as substantial corporate investments are expected to create jobs and foster innovation. Unquestionably, business sentiment remains a critical component of economic recovery strategies, suggesting that despite the current volatility, the long-term view might still be positive.
